How Indiana’s Comparative Negligence Law Impacts Your Case

Comparative negligence (also known as modified comparative fault) can impact the amount of your settlement and your ability to seek compensation. If you’ve suffered personal injury in Indianapolis at the hands of another, an attorney can help to prove you aren’t at fault for your accident. 

According to Indiana Code § 34-51-2-5, comparative negligence can impact your case in the following ways:

  • If you’re found more than 50% liable for your accident, you will not have a valid claim for compensation from another party. 
  • If you’re at fault for 0%-50% of your personal injury, the amount of any compensatory award you’re entitled to will decrease to reflect your liability.

What should I do after an accident?

If you’re involved in a car, motorcycle, or truck accident, pull over to the right shoulder of the road if it’s safe to do so, and avoid oncoming traffic. 

Exchange contact and insurance information with all involved parties and call 911. File a police report and document the scene of your accident with photos and video. Seek immediate medical attention.

If you’re injured at work, on government property, or on privately owned property, fill out an incident report. If law enforcement is required on the scene of your accident, call 911 and wait for first responders to arrive. Seek immediate medical attention. 

File an insurance claim and contact an Indianapolis personal injury lawyer.

Referred to as damages, there are three types of compensation you can receive in a personal injury case: Economic Damages, Non-Economic Damages, and Punitive Damages.

Economic damages cover losses with a set monetary value. For example, lost wages, medical expenses, and repair costs fall under the category of economic damages. Non-economic damages cover compensation for immeasurable, personal losses, such as chronic pain, emotional trauma, traumatic brain injury (TBI), and wrongful death.

Indiana’s comparative fault laws impact the compensation you can seek if you’re partially at fault for your accident. If you hold 50% or more of the responsibility for your accident, you cannot file a claim.

However, if your fault is greater than 0% but less than 50%, you may still file a claim. In this case, partial fault will decrease the amount of your settlement.

Indiana state law § 34-11-2-4 places a statute of limitations of two years on all personal injury claims. This law requires that you file all legal claims within two years of the date of your accident.

If this statute expires before you attempt to file a claim, you will not have further recourse for compensation. However, if you were under the age of 18 or mentally incapacitated at the time of your accident, a deadline extension may be provided by the courts.
